Peregrine Capital Management LLC Decreases Stock Holdings in Atlassian Co. (NASDAQ:TEAM)

→ Could Your Accounts Be Frozen? (From Allegiance Gold) (Ad)

Peregrine Capital Management LLC reduced its holdings in Atlassian Co. (NASDAQ:TEAM - Free Report) by 3.9% in the 4th qu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 143,712 shares of the technology company's stock after selling 5,831 shares during the quarter. Atlassian makes up 1.0% of Peregrine Capital Management LLC's portfolio, making the stock its 22nd biggest holding. Peregrine Capital Management LLC owned approximately 0.06% of Atlassian worth $34,183,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Atlassian Stock Performance

Shares of TEAM traded up $4.37 during mid-day trading on Tuesday, hitting $202.92. The stock had a trading volume of 1,701,163 shares, compared to its average volume of 1,700,000. The company has a market cap of $52.64 billion, a PE ratio of -136.19 and a beta of 0.63. The company's fifty day simple moving average is $205.75 and its two-hundred day simple moving average is $206.54. The company has a quick ratio of 1.07, a current ratio of 1.07 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.04. Atlassian Co. has a fifty-two week low of $128.02 and a fifty-two week high of $258.69.

Atlassian (NASDAQ:TEAM -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, February 1st. The technology company reported ($0.30) E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of ($0.06) by ($0.24). The firm had revenue of $1.06 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.02 billion. Atlassian had a negative return on equity of 34.56% and a negative net margin of 9.87%. On average, equities analysts expect that Atlassian Co. will post -0.4 earnings per share for the current year.

About Atlassian

(Free Report)

Atlassian Corporation, through its subsidiaries, designs, develops, licenses, and maintains various software products worldwide. Its product portfolio includes Jira Software and Jira Work Management, a project management system that connects technical and business teams so they can better plan, organize, track and manage their work and projects; Confluence, a connected workspace that organizes knowledge across all teams to move work forward; and Trello, a collaboration and organization product that captures and adds structure to fluid and fast-forming work for teams.
